Normally, Naz slices the bananas and caramelizes them in the pan, I wanted them to stay whole. If you are going to use the bananas whole, you must wait for the cake to cool completely and shrink a little while removing it from the mold. Otherwise, some of the cake may remain in the mold.
When I use these measures, I usually use 2,5 cups of flour, but this time the amount of flour is 1 cup less in my recipe. With less flour, it makes it lighter, but it also increases the cooking time a little. 30-35 minutes after placing the cake in the oven, insert a knife or toothpick and check that the inside is dry. It can take about 40-45 minutes.

Ingredients for Banana Walnut Cake Recipe
- 3 pieces of eggs
- 1 cup powdered sugar
- 1 water glass measure of oil
- 1,5 water glass flour
- 2,5 teaspoon of cinnamon
- 1 pack of vanilla
- 1 packet of baking powder
- half a glass of chopped walnuts
To caramelize the bananas:
- 2 spoonful butter
- 1 tablespoons of granulated sugar
- 2 banana
Fabrication:
- Peel the bananas, either whole or slice them. Melt the butter in the pan and put the bananas in the pan. Add sugar and cook until lightly browned and remove from heat.
- Beat granulated sugar and eggs until white and foamy.
- Add the oil and whisk. Add flour, cinnamon, vanillin, baking powder and continue whisking.
- Add walnuts when fully mixed and mix.
- Grease the cake mold, place the caramelized bananas in the mold. Pour the cake batter on top.
- Bake in the preheated oven at 175 degrees for about 40 minutes until the cake comes out dry.
- Let the baked cake rest on a wire until it cools completely.
- Serve with caramel sauce and sliced banana, if desired.
